In anticipation of his forthcoming album, The Search for Everything, Grammy award-winning singer/songwriter John Mayer has released a new EP, the first wave of his upcoming album. Wave One consists of his single ‘Love on the Weekend’, as well as three brand new tracks, ‘Changing’, ‘You’re Gonna Live Forever in Me’ and ‘Moving On and Getting Over’.

And if you like what you hear so far, additional 4-song waves from the LP will be released throughout the next few months. The Search for Everything will be released in spring.

Train’s ‘Play That Song’ was easily one of the most catchy tracks of 2016, and the song’s engine hasn’t lost any steam in 2017. So it’s only right that the track got its own tour in 2017, as Train has announced their “Play That Song Tour” which will kick off later this year.

Opening in Las Vegas, NV on May 12th, Train will make stops all over the country, including Chicago, Los Angeles, Fresno and many more, until the tour concludes July 15th in Seattle. The guys aren’t traveling alone either, as O.A.R. and Natasha Bedingfield will join the ‘Drops Of Jupiter’ group.

Pre-sale tickets and VIP packages go on sale Monday (1/23), with tickets being release to the general public on Friday, January 27th. Train’s forthcoming album, a girl a bottle a boat, is currently scheduled for a January 27th release.

GOOD Music’s Big Sean has released the next track off his forthcoming album, I Decided.. Titled ‘Halfway Off The Balcony’, this marks the third record that Sean has released from his upcoming LP, which is currently scheduled for a February 3rd release.

While Big Sean has set high expectations for his next album, due to the success of Dark Sky Paradise, and if the rest of the tracks are anything like the first three, then Big Sean is well on his way to putting together another great project.

‘Beggin for Thread’ singer, BANKS, has surprised fans with her newest visuals, this time a music video for her song ‘Trainwreck’. Off her second studio LP, The Altar, which released in September of 2016, ‘Trainwreck’ is easily one of our favorite tracks from BANKS’ latest efforts.

Green Day is celebrating the life and work of Martin Luther King Jr. today, with the release of their new music video for ‘Troubled Time’. With a number of moving and political images from the Civil Rights Era, the new video will give you chills. 

Speaking on the new video and MLK Day, Green Day frontman Billie Joe Armstrong tells fans that “today we celebrate love and compassion more than ever.” And if you like what you hear, you can catch a performance live on Green Day’s forthcoming 2017 tour.

J. Cole is just about a month removed from the release of his most recent studio album, 4 Your Eyez Only. Again treating fans with a surprise release at the end of the year, 4 Your Eyez Only is another great album from Cole, and the North Carolina MC is already sharing new music with fans.

Titled “High For Hours”, the new track is produced by Elite & Cam O’bi and J. Cole delivers. And while no tour plans have been announced yet, don’t be surprised if Cole takes ‘High For Hours’ and his new LP on the road in 2017.

Watch as the lovely and talented, Jhene Aiko, makes her directorial debut with visuals for her new single ‘Maniac’. Co-directed with Topshelf Junior, the Twenty88 singer and new director is one for one with the steamy new video.

And if you like what you see and hear, there is more to come, as ‘Maniac’ is the first track from Aiko’s forthcoming, and currently untitled, sophomore LP. Aiko’s next project will be the follow up to her debut album, Souled Out, which definitely set high expectations for fans everywhere.

Kid Cudi is back with his sixth studio album, Passion, Pain & Demon Slayin’. After things were going downhill, with a trip to rehab and public beefs with Drake and his former label-head and friend, Kanye West, Kid Cudi seems to be doing great and perhaps better than ever. And with a new album, with Grade A features from Andre 3000, Pharrell, Travis Scott and more, what can possibly be wrong?

The new LP already has one big, and especially meaningful co-sign, as Kanye West shared the link to the album this afternoon, and dubbed the LP as “super inspiring”. Not only is this significant because it’s Kanye West, but given the up-and-down history between Kanye and Cudi, we are sure that this co-sign has a little more meaning for the Man on the Moon.
